Caroline's POV

I heard the office door opening, accompanied by a familiar, cheerful voice.

"Good morning, Caroline. How are you?" Clara walked into the office with a warm smile, placing her bag aside before turning her attention to me.

"Good morning, Clara. I'm fine, how are you?" I was standing, organizing some documents, and when I turned around, I noticed her wearing the same expression as Eleanor and the boutique assistant earlier. I was dressed in my new outfit—the dress, my new heels, and that ridiculously provocative lingerie that Eleanor had insisted I buy.

"Caroline Bennett, you look like you just stepped off the cover of a fashion magazine! Girl, you are absolutely stunning in that dress," Clara exclaimed, her eyes widening with approval.

"Thank you," I replied, feeling my cheeks warm with embarrassment and wondering if perhaps I'd gone too far with this transformation. But she quickly dispelled my concerns.

"You know, you're going to make quite an impression on the Alpha—I mean, the boss. He arrives today. I was actually surprised because they weren't scheduled to return until Friday, but it seems Draven decided to expedite things and finish everything from here." She paused and added with a gentle nudge, "Oh, and please stop being so formal with me." I smiled at her request but didn't mention that I already knew the boss was coming. "Well, let's get to work."

The morning passed quickly, and I went to lunch with Clara. She's truly remarkable—intelligent, friendly, and genuinely kind. We shared many laughs during our meal as she inquired about everything regarding me and Liam. Upon returning to the office, we resumed our tasks.

"Caroline, I need to head down to accounting on the sixth floor. It might take a while, but you're already familiar with everything. Contact me if anything comes up," Clara said before departing, leaving me to continue working alone.

I stood to retrieve some documents from the filing cabinet behind my desk. As I bent down to open the third drawer, I heard a wolf-like whistle cutting through the silence. I straightened slowly, and when I turned toward the door, I found myself face to face with two men openly staring at me. My wolf, Rory, immediately became alert within me.

I assessed them quickly—one wore a huge grin, clearly the source of the whistle, while the other maintained a serious, almost displeased expression. Both were undeniably handsome; together they formed an impossible-to-ignore duo, as if they'd been crafted specifically for female admiration. They certainly caused every she-wolf who crossed their path to take notice. I had to inhale deeply to clear my thoughts before stepping forward.

"Good afternoon, gentlemen. How may I assist you?" I kept my voice professional despite Rory's curious stirring.

The smiling one clapped the other's shoulder and extended his hand in greeting.

"Good afternoon! I'm Ryan Cole, Beta of Thorne Enterprises. It's a pleasure to meet you. You must be Alpha Draven's new assistant, right?" His energy was infectious, and I could sense his wolf's playful nature.

I returned a professional smile and shook his hand, maintaining my composure.

"Yes, I'm the new assistant, Caroline Bennett. It's a pleasure to meet you, Beta Cole." Clara had already briefed me about him, mentioning that he had an assistant who had traveled with them since she couldn't make the trip.

Ryan Cole was an impressively tall man, easily surpassing six feet two inches, well built with playful chocolate-brown eyes. His smile gave him incredible charm, complemented by a perfectly maintained goatee that suited his handsome face. He couldn't have been more than thirty-five. He wore a black suit with a white shirt and red tie, exuding elegance with his clear voice, natural charm, and friendliness.

"Let me make the introductions. Caroline, this charming fellow here is Alpha Draven—your boss." Ryan glanced between my boss and me, his eyes dancing with amusement that I didn't share. My boss was regarding me like I was a threat to be neutralized.

I was stunned by my boss's overwhelming presence. Draven Thorne was simply breathtaking. As tall as Ryan, also in his thirties, powerfully built with well-groomed brown hair, a strong jawline, and mesmerizing features. But his eyes were something else entirely—they were an intense, almost violet blue. He wore a navy suit with a light blue shirt and blue tie, which only intensified the impact of those eyes. I found myself holding my breath the moment our gazes locked; I was lost in their depths.

"The bond tension is palpable, folks," Ryan said with a knowing laugh, snapping me back to reality. I quickly extended my hand, trying to ignore the strange pull I felt.

"Alpha Thorne," was all I managed to say. My boss looked me up and down with an assessing gaze, shook my hand, and I felt an electric current race through my entire body. Rory whined softly within me, confused by the sensation.

"Miss Bennett, I'll outline your responsibilities shortly. Come, Ryan, I need to speak with you before you head to your office," he said while holding my hand, our eyes still connected in what felt like a primal recognition.

The two of them walked into my boss's office, and I collapsed into my chair, my legs suddenly weak as water. My boss was incredibly handsome, but it was already evident that he was exceedingly stern. But most disturbing were those eyes—violet blue, much to my distress. I realized with a jolt that I must have a fixation on eyes of that color. When my son was born, I had researched his unusual eye color, which matched his father's exactly, and discovered that less than one percent of the world's population possessed eyes of that shade. They were extraordinarily rare, and I already knew three people with that distinctive color. My legs trembled, and my heart raced wildly. My mind flashed back to that night at the pack's masquerade ball, to those violet blue eyes that had forever altered my life. After that encounter, no other male had captured my interest; no other man had touched me.

I was still processing this shock when I saw a woman burst into my office like a tempest, with Linda, the receptionist, trailing behind her, insisting she needed to be announced properly. But today was certainly proving to be a chaotic day in the pack's business headquarters!
